EX10 BBV is a 2010 Nissan Cabstar in White with a 2,489c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 12 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.
Across all 2010 Nissan Cabstar models, the average MOT pass rate is 63.4% with a typical mileage of 72,259 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Nissan Cabstar f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 27,729 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EX10 BBV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Nissan Cabstar typ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 16 years old, this Nissan Cabstar is still in the earlier part of its expected life.
